From the producers of the awesome Missing Links CD reissue comes... The complete Purple Hearts on CD. Including all Sunshine label tracks from master tape and 4 early recordings reissued for the first time. As a bonus the CD also contains 7 unreleased tracks from 1964-70 by the original Colored Balls, featuring Mick Hadley and Bob Dames from the Hearts. High energy R&B all the way! Amazing 36 page booklet with the full Hearts & Balls stories plus loads of photos sourced from original Go-Set magazine photographer Colin Beard. Half a Cow.
